Beirut (BEY) to Lagos (LOS) Flight Distance

The flight distance from Beirut Rafic Hariri International Airport (BEY) in Beirut, Lebanon to Murtala Muhammed International Airport (LOS) in Lagos, Nigeria is 4,484 kilometers (2,786 miles / 2,421 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 6h, flying southwest at a heading of 235°.

This is a long-haul route typically operated by wide-body aircraft such as the Boeing 777 or Airbus A350. Full meal service, in-flight entertainment, and comfort amenities are standard.

This is an international route connecting Lebanon with Nigeria. It is an intercontinental flight between Asia and Africa. Travelers should check visa requirements, customs regulations, and any travel advisories before booking.

Time zone information: When it's 22:38 in Beirut, it's 21:38 in Lagos.

The return flight from Lagos (LOS) to Beirut (BEY) follows a heading of 43° (northeast). Actual flight times may vary depending on wind conditions, air traffic, and the specific aircraft used.
